Background Mania!

So, I decided the other day that I absolutely love writing background stories for my characters.

I'll be honest, when I first started writing Thiranos, I was not very fond of the main character, Makenna. I wanted to like her, but I wasn't sure if I could, knowing the way that she seems to be oblivious to her best friend Brady and his feelings towards her. I wanted to know more about them. What makes Makenna the way she is? Where does Brady get his personality? Why do they care for each other so much?


I started writing background stories based on certain items or events that were nonchalantly mentioned in my manuscripts. Each tale reveals something about the reference that makes the reader understand something more about the character, why they are who they are.


So far, I have only written about Makenna and Brady. And Brady... I have to admit, as I was writing and reading and revising (rinse and repeat), the first manuscript, I wanted to like Brady. I tried so hard to like him, but for some reason, I just couldn't bring myself to say, yes, he is the better guy in this situation. But, alas, I couldn't say that... until I wrote a couple of extra stories with him. Then I understood him so much better, and now I love him for who he is and more. I've also grown a bit more fond of Makenna, seeing how she truly does care for Brady in her own way.


I really want to write more about Scotty, and I have a few stories planned (see flowchart of progress.) But right now, as much as I like Scotty, I'm having too much fun exploring the depths of the relationship between Makenna and Brady.
